The show will also be a Mecca for Juniors. As well as the usual formal classes for the Young Kennel Club and Good Citizen tests, the YKC is holding a rally over the three days. Donelda Guy, the Eurodogshow Heelwork to Music champion will be holding introductory classes on the Friday and UK Handlers will be holding their annual Handling competitions on the Saturday and Sunday with the usual Dinner and Dance on the Saturday night.
